Duration of untreated illness and clinical correlates in first-episode and drug-na ïve patients with major depressive disorder - Luo G, Li Y, Yao C, Li M, Li J, Zhang X.

BACKGROUNDS: The notion that a prolonged duration of untreated illness (DUI) leads to poorer outcomes has contributed to extensive changes in mental health services worldwide. However, most studies on DUI have focused on schizophrenia and related psychosis...
